Parametric design is a new architectural design approach which is developing for the last decade. This development is supported by the advance of digital architecture technology, allowing designers to engage in complex geometry modelling and design optimization efficiently using parametric design software. One of parametric design software, Rhinoceros-Grasshopper, has been interconnected to several building simulation packages, which gives new usefulness for architectural design process. Parametric design is likely to be a standard skill that should be possessed by Architect in the future. This study discusses parametric design application for architectural design process and its trend for the context of architectural education in Indonesia. It aims to give a strategy and model instruction for parametric design teaching, especially in the university level. Literature review and Youtube Channel exploration were conducted to discuss the implementation of parametric design. In order to examine the trend of parametric design in Indonesia, the data analysis was conducted based on channel analytics from one of Youtube channel promoting parametric design and survey aiming architecture lecturer.

The high rate of population growth in the city of Palembang has an impact on the quality and quantity of its people. So that the high population causes an imbalance between the number of residents and the needs of their place to live which triggers the emergence of slum areas. This study aims to determine what factors cause the growth of slum settlements in Tuan Kentang Village, Jakabaring District, Palembang City. The object or informant in this study is the community of RT 27, Tuan Kentang Village. The research method used in this research is qualitative. The data collection techniques used are observation, questionnaires, and documentation. From the results of this study, Tuan Kentang Village, Jakabaring District is categorized as a slum area due to low accessibility, low facilities and infrastructure, inadequate sanitation, and low socioeconomic conditions.

This study aims to discuss the extent to which the spatial transformation due to the renovation of cultural heritage buildings can affect the physical building and the user's territory, as well as its influence on the concept of architecture as the language of development. This study uses a qualitative method. Data was collected by field observations, interviews, and literature review. The sampling was carried out using a non-random or purposive type of sample. The results of the analysis show that there has been a physical and territorial transformation in Gedung Sate, Bandung as an effect of the construction of the Gedung Sate Museum. The control role of stakeholders also greatly influences the extent to which this transformation takes place. Not only interior elements, space layouts, as well as facade elements, and user territories have changed. Furthermore, the existing transformation more or less also affects development in the Gedung Sate area, and for the city of Bandung in general. Where the role of Gedung Sate's architecture is now becoming broader and more abstract. Not only becomes an artifact, but also becomes something more economic and commercial (commodification).

The Desaku Menanti Program is a government program that is relocating the homeless to a new village as a tourist destination, one of the results of the program is the Mask Tourism Village. The potential of Malangan Mask cultural characteristics to be the main attraction of this tour was able to attract many visitors at the beginning of its inauguration. But it didn't last long, now the village is deserted and no one even comes. This research will examine how the strategy of developing Kampung Mask as a cultural tourism village. The method used is a mix-method, namely a qualitative method with SWOT and a quantitative method with an analysis of tourist needs preferences for cultural tourism villages with questionnaire. The results of the study indicate that this village needs to dig deeper into the concept of culture, improve the quality of its facilities, and also have a well-managed tourism management with community participation. Based on the analysis of tourist preferences, it was found that if it was necessary to add facilities and other cultural attractions, 49% of respondents chose the visual characteristics of settlements with traditional buildings and accommodation was villas in nature.

Architecture is a place to move comfortably. The mosque is the four worshippers of muslims who should have an optimal level of comfort. This study aims to examine the comfort performance of the prayer room of the Great Mosque of Pati based on applicable theories and standards, then design based on the results of a comfort study to get a prayer room design that meets the comfort criteria for its users. The research was conducted by dividing the prayer room into 16 points. At each point, 3 measurements are carried out, namely thermal, lighting, and noise measurements both in the morning, afternoon, afternoon, and evening. From the measurement results, it is known that the average temperature in the worship room is 27.4 °C, meaning that the temperature is hotter than the standard of comfort (<27 °C). The average exposure is 103.5 lux, meaning the lighting is darker than required (200 lux). The average noise is 61.7 dB, meaning that the situation inside the worship room is noisier than the maximum noise level allowed for the worship space (55 dB).

East Borneo has a lot of potential and natural resources that have not been fully developed, including in the tourism sector. Kutai Kartanegara Regency is experienced rapid progress in the tourism sector and continues to be developed until now. One of the popular tourist objects is Kumala Island as a cultural tourism object. However, within one year this tourist attraction experienced a decrease in the number of visitors because the management was considered less than optimal. Therefore, there is a need for a study of the level of visitor satisfaction at a tourist attraction to see what facilities must be improved in order to attract visitors again. This study uses a descriptive qualitative method with a Likert scale to see the level of satisfaction of visitors to Kumala Island tourism. From the research results, the Attractions and Accessibility aspects in Kulau Kumala have been satisfactory, but the amenities are still unsatisfactory so they must be addressed to attract visitors again.

Old buildings in big cities, began to be looked at by architects for reuse. In addition to having historical value, using old buildings also saves material exploration. The use of recycled buildings has its own charm for visitors, because it can bring to the atmosphere of the past. The high interest of the public to visit the old building does not guarantee repeated re-visits, due to the factor of a sense of attachment to the place (place attachment). Attachment to one place needs to be considered to maintain the continuity of activities. This study aims to determine the relationship of place attachment to the interest in visitor arrivals in old buildings that have been converted. The object of the study was conducted in recycled buildings in the city of Jakarta, namely M Bloc Space, Kapitan Lim, and Pantjoran Tea House. This research uses non-experimental quantitative correlation research methods. Data is collected through questionnaires to visitors, then analyzed with a descriptive approach. The results of the study stated that there is a very close relationship between the attachment of the place to the interest in visiting the building. The results of this study can be considered for planning and designing a function transfer building.
